Spain - Number of Psychiatric Care Beds

Since 2014, Spain Number of Psychiatric Care Beds fell by 0%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 8 among other countries in Number of Psychiatric Care Beds at 16,571 Hospital Beds. Spain is overtaken by United Kingdom, which was ranked number 7 with 23,657.93 Hospital Beds and is followed by Belgium at 16,190 Hospital Beds. Japan topped the ranking with 328,564 Hospital Beds in 2019, -0.3% versus 2018. Germany, United States and South Korea resp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. New Zealand recorded the best 5 years average growth at +8.7% per year, while Finland recorded the worst performance at -4.6% per year.
